Why is there 2 Eucalyptus command sets?

Does anyone know why there is two command sets for working with EE Cloud - their syntaxes are:

euca-command-subcommand and euform-command-subcommand ?

The have partially the same commands, so I suppose there are different use cases for them ?

Thank you Rainer

euca-* commands generally relate to the EC2 service.

There are other prefixes for other AWS (compatible) services:

  • euare-* : identity and access management
  • euform-* : cloudformation
  • eulb-* : elastic load balancing
  • euscale-* : auto scaling
  • euwatch-* : cloudwatch
